打造属于自己的采集系统,实现数据挖掘的无限可能
在现代社会,数据被誉为新的石油,而采集系统则是获取和管理这些宝贵数据的关键。然而,大多数企业或个人在面对繁杂的数据采集任务时,常常感到无从下手。因此,自定义采集系统成为了一个备受关注的话题。
什么是自定义采集系统?
自定义采集系统是指根据个人或企业需求设计、开发和定制的用于采集互联网或其他数据来源的系统。它可以根据使用者的要求和偏好,自由选择采集的目标网站、数据字段和频率,从而满足个性化的数据挖掘需求。
自定义采集系统的重要性
自定义采集系统具有以下重要性:
高效的数据采集:传统的采集工具通常只能提供固定的规则和规定的数据源,无法满足不同需求的数据采集。而自定义采集系统可以根据具体需求,设计灵活的规则,从而实现高效的数据采集。
数据质量的保证:自定义采集系统可以通过定义采集规则和过滤规则,对数据进行校验和清洗,从而提高数据质量,减少无效数据对分析带来的干扰。
保护隐私和安全:传统的采集工具可能会采集到用户的个人隐私信息,而自定义采集系统可以根据使用者的需求设置数据采集的范围,有效保护用户的隐私和数据安全。
自定义采集系统的实现步骤
要实现一个自定义采集系统,通常需要以下步骤:
明确需求:确定自定义采集系统的具体需求和目标,包括采集的数据类型、频率、量级等。
选择合适的采集工具:根据需求选择合适的采集工具,如Python的BeautifulSoup、Selenium等,或者使用专业的采集工具软件。
设计采集规则:根据目标网站的结构和数据特点,设计相应的采集规则,包括URL的解析、字段的提取、数据的过滤等。
开发采集系统:根据采集规则和工具的特点,进行系统的开发和测试。
部署并优化:将开发完成的采集系统部署到服务器或云平台上,并根据实际情况进行性能优化和定期维护。
通过以上步骤,就可以打造出一个符合个人或企业需求的自定义采集系统,为数据挖掘提供坚实的基础。
总结
自定义采集系统的出现为数据挖掘提供了新的可能性。它不仅可以提高数据采集的效率和质量,还可以根据个人或企业的需求进行灵活定制。随着数据时代的来临,自定义采集系统必将在各行各业发挥越来越重要的作用,成为数据挖掘和决策的得力助手。